Defining the Line Operator Role
A Line Operator is fundamentally responsible for overseeing the continuous, smooth operation of a specific segment of a production or assembly line. The role’s primary function is to maintain the process flow, ensuring that output meets the required standards without interruption. Operators are positioned between the input of materials and the automated machinery that processes them. This position requires constant vigilance over the assigned equipment to ensure it functions within specified parameters. The operator’s success is measured by the line’s throughput, the rate at which acceptable product moves through their station. They prevent minor issues from escalating into costly line stoppages or equipment failures.
Core Responsibilities and Daily Tasks
Operating and Monitoring Equipment
The daily operation of the production line begins with the setup and calibration of machinery, often requiring the operator to input specific product parameters. Operators initiate the manufacturing sequence, then continuously monitor the equipment’s performance using control panels and sensor readouts. This monitoring includes making minor, on-the-fly adjustments to machine settings, such as conveyor belt speed or processing temperature, to keep the output stream uniform. When a machine deviates from its acceptable range, the operator performs initial troubleshooting to identify and correct the mechanical or procedural fault.
Quality Control and Inspection
Maintaining product quality is a substantial part of the Line Operator’s daily routine, requiring focused attention to detail. Operators perform systematic visual and tactile inspections of products as they emerge from the machinery to identify defects like incorrect alignment, improper sealing, or material flaws. They are responsible for recording metrics, such as weight, dimension, and packaging integrity, at regular intervals as defined by standard operating procedures (SOPs). Any substandard products or materials must be promptly identified and removed from the line to prevent further processing and waste.
Safety and Maintenance Checks
Operators are entrusted with performing routine preventative maintenance tasks to sustain the equipment’s reliability and longevity. This includes basic cleaning, lubricating moving parts, and performing systematic checks of machine components for wear and tear. Adherence to stringent safety protocols is mandatory, which often includes executing formalized processes like lock-out/tag-out procedures before accessing or servicing machinery. Reporting major malfunctions or hazards to maintenance technicians or supervisors is an immediate requirement to protect personnel and prevent damage to the equipment.
Industries Where Line Operators Work
Line Operators are employed across industries that rely on standardized, high-volume production. Any sector involving the assembly, processing, or packaging of goods on a large scale requires this role. The food and beverage industry requires operators to manage bottling, canning, and packaging lines for perishable goods. In the automotive and electronics manufacturing sectors, operators manage assembly lines responsible for putting together complex components. Pharmaceutical and medical device companies also depend on Line Operators to oversee sterile packaging and dosage-filling processes.
Essential Skills and Qualifications
Entry into the Line Operator role typically requires a high school diploma or its equivalent. Many employers provide extensive on-the-job training, but candidates benefit from demonstrating basic math proficiency for measurement and data recording tasks. Some positions may also require specific safety certifications or an aptitude test demonstrating mechanical comprehension. Operators must possess strong physical stamina, as the job frequently involves standing for extended periods and performing repetitive motions. Attention to detail is necessary for consistently monitoring machine output and accurately following detailed written instructions and standard operating procedures. The ability to quickly recognize and diagnose minor mechanical issues is highly valued, as it reduces production downtime.
